Writing Systems

Koru has six main writing systems:   The Hieroglyphs: the logographic writing used in the First Age to write both Sidereal and Draconic. Still used in the Draconic civilizations and for some Chthonic languages.   The Bala: the alphabet of Akai that arose early in the Age of Law. Still used in Akai, Modairo, Morgham, and Kodesos.   The Neruan Script: the Eleyhan abjad still in use in many parts of the former Empire of Eleyha as well as in Tisserian, the Daraşai Dominion, and the Divine Archipelago   The Iron Script: the abugida invented by the Iron Kingdoms and still used widely throughout Ate'ian   Xinenese: a logographic writing system common in Ti Nga   The Ekmai Hankari: the alphabet used by most Haborians to write Eimatxa Fenhairu.
